News reported by F5OZK : The team of the Radio-Club of Sevran F5KKD have participated to the contest IARU VHF 2006, on cliff at « Mers les Bains » in north France (Dept: 80), under the callsign TM5KD in QTH Locator: JO00QB. They report that the VHF propagation was rather poor this year and they have some troubles with weather, storm, wind, rain and antenna. 340 QSO’s in 10 countries, 71 locators and a DX of 814 km, which is not so bad with this kind of conditions. As TM5KD says « The most important is to participate ! ».
